      In the recent past, the market for sedans has gone down a bit in India, owing to the rise of other segments. The launch of aggressively priced utility vehicles has provided a serious competition to sedans. However, despite this, sedans are preferred by a number of customers in India, who want vehicles that are comfortable and stylish. The launch of Honda Amaze compact sedan was a crucial development for the segment as it has been performing exceptionally well in India. Along with Maruti Suzuki Swift DZire, Amaze has led the entry level sedan segment of Indian car market. There is a lot of competition as far as mid-sized sedan segment is concerned, which comprises cars likes Honda City, Toyota Etios, Fiat Linea and Chevrolet Sail. In recent times, the T-Jet variant of Fiat Linea has earned a tremendous reputation in the country and is giving a stiff competition to Honda City. Notably, both City and Linea T-Jet are petrol powered cars that are doing well among the domestic buyers.

      Honda City is one of the oldest sedans in the Indian car market, which has achieved an iconic status among customers and critics. Several generations of this model have been introduced in India, each performing better than the other. The Japanese car maker is known for producing top class vehicles that have enhanced performance and luxury levels. Honda City has an arrow shot design that comprises a premium chrome front grille, sporty front bumper, alloy wheels, rear bumpers with reflectors and outer rear view mirrors with turn indicators. Buyers have appreciated City sedan for its brilliant design that looks really sharp. Interiors of this car are spacious and come with features like audio visual navigation, leather upholstery, chrome inside door handle and height adjustable driver seat.

      Fiat Linea T-Jet, on other hand, has an elegantly sculpted body that includes several features for improved aerodynamics. Fiat has done a good job while designing this car, maintaining a fine blend between traditional and modern styling. Some of the highlights of exteriors of Fiat Linea T-Jet are high ground clearance, stylish alloy wheels, chrome radiator grille and dual parabola headlamps. There are a number of features that have been included in interiors of Linea T-Jet, such as dual-tone dashboard, boot lamp, premium leather upholstery and interior chrome kit.

      Honda City is powered by a 1.5-litre i-VTEC engine, which has been mated to an electrical fuel injection system. This drivetrain is capable of generating maximum output of 116 bhp and peak torque of 146 Nm. Honda has received worldwide acclaim for its i-VTEC technology, which powers City and some other iconic models. This car has a refined engine that performs really well, delivering a company claimed mileage of around 16.8 kmpl. On the other hand, Linea T-Jet runs on a 1.4-litre engine that produces maximum output of 112 bhp and 207 Nm of top torque. The T-Jet engine renders a fuel economy of 15.7 kmpl, which can be considered quite impressive.

      Although Honda City has a refined engine performance, Fiat Linea T-Jet is a modern day vehicle, equipped with several advanced features. Also, Fiat engines are known throughout the world for their durability and efficiency. In addition, Linea T-Jet scores really high in terms of safety and comfort levels, something that gives it an advantage over the current generation model of Honda City.
